Phil Lesh, Grateful Dead Pioneer and Bass Virtuoso, Dies at 84

Marin County, CA – Phil Lesh, a seminal figure in rock music and a founding member of the Grateful Dead, died peacefully at his home on Friday morning, surrounded by family. He was 84. Born Philip Chapman Lesh on March 15, 1940 in Berkeley, California, Lesh was instrumental in redefining the role of the bass guitar in rock music. Burglar Targets LA Mayor Karen Bass’ Home: Career Criminal Arrested in Early Morning Break-In

Los Angeles, California – An early morning burglary at the official mayoral residence targeted Los Angeles Mayor Karen Bass and her family, as a career criminal, Ephraim Matthew Hunter, broke in while they were inside. The incident occurred on April 21, when Hunter smashed a rear glass door around 6:40 a.m., causing significant damage estimated between $5,000 and $10,000, as reported by the LA District Attorney’s Office. Partner at Heart WeHo Lance Bass Speaks Out Against Club Violence

West Hollywood, California – Former NSYNC singer and entrepreneur Lance Bass has officially announced his departure as a partner from Heart WeHo, a popular dance club in West Hollywood. This decision comes in response to a recent incident involving a violent attack on customer Albert Martinez outside the club, resulting in severe injuries requiring medical attention.
